How much do spanish rbt j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 15, 2026, the average hourly pay for spanish rbt in the United States is $23.59,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$18.99 and $26.20 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Spanish Rbt position, and why are they important?

To excel as a Spanish RBT (Registered Behavior Technician), you need fluency in Spanish, a high school diploma or equivalent, and completion of the RBT training and certification process. Familiarity with data collection software, ABA therapy protocols, and electronic documentation systems is commonly required. Strong communication, patience, and cultural sensitivity help you effectively engage with clients and families. These skills ensure the effective delivery of behavior therapy services to Spanish-speaking individuals and support quality outcomes in diverse settings.

What are the typical responsibilities of a Spanish RBT on a daily basis?

As a Spanish RBT, your daily responsibilities typically revolve around providing one-on-one Applied Behavior Analysis (ABA) therapy to Spanish-speaking clients, following treatment plans developed by a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A). You will collect data on client behavior, assist in implementing behavior intervention strategies, and communicate progress to supervisors, often using both English and Spanish. Collaboration with parents and other team members to support each client’s development is also common. The role often requires adaptability, strong observational skills, and effective reporting to ensure therapy goals are met.

What is a Spanish RBT job?

A Spanish RBT (Registered Behavior Technician) is a professional who provides applied behavior analysis (ABA) therapy to individuals, often children, with autism or other developmental disorders. They work under the supervision of a Board Certified Behavior Analyst (BCBA) and implement behavior intervention plans. A Spanish RBT specifically works with Spanish-speaking clients, ensuring effective communication and culturally responsive care. Their duties may include data collection, skill-building activities, and behavior management strategies.
